72 New Books by Asian American Authors to Read Now

"This May, as we celebrate Asian American and Pacific Islander Heritage Month, we wanted to take an opportunity to shine a light on some of the new books from Asian American authors.
As you can see, the genres, styles, and topics of these books are as varied and diverse as the Asian American population (we are, after all, talking about Americans with roots in more than 20 different countries). In the mood for science fiction? Try an artificial intelligence thriller, or Ken Liu's new short story collection. For memorable memoirs, pick up Crying in H Mart, Sigh, Gone, or Speak, Okinawa. There's also plenty of literary fiction, historical fiction, romance, and fantasy to keep you reading all year long.
We have divvied up the books below by adult fiction, young adult fiction, and nonfiction—all of them published since the start of 2020 through the beginning of May."
